The RBA’s present funds fee lower and relationship acquiring system has caused the simple difference between attached and variable charge to develop.

The typical two-year fixed interest happens to be 2.3 per-cent, since normal varying price are 3.33 %, as outlined by Canstar.

Prior to diving in, debtors to begin with need to understand the constraints of fixed-rate personal loans.

A trade-offs of fixed charge try reduced flexibility to make added obligations, claims Canstar’s Steve Mickenbecker.

“A many attached rate finance don’t have an offset, and much of these people don’t have actually redraw,” he says. “If you inherit $50,000, you will possibly not have the option to eliminate debt by a lot of.”

Customers should consider to completely clean a part of his or her financing, and then leave the others diverse. Sometimes called a divide loan, this gives consumers to arrange for improvements on their conditions enabling added repayments, Johnston says.

“The really important course of action would be to ensure that your adjustable rates for people three to four ages covers the total amount you believe would certainly be capable of save your self and payback, and many maxloan.org/title-loans-wa load,” he says. “You need to choose amount you retain variable truly very carefully with place to push considering your earnings developing.”

It’s well worth keeping in mind that does not everybody else will be eligible for a fixed fee finance below 2 %, says PRDnationwide principal economist Diaswati Mardiasmo.

“[creditors] have grown to be a little more strict for the reason that these include actually investigating your own using models and also your life,” she says.

Individuals looking at refinancing to a reasonable fixed-rate debt should ensure the financial savings gained are placed to great make use of, as opposed to basically spent.

“It is generally too good to be true if you’re certainly not managing it smartly and looking your circumstance from an all natural opinion,” Mardiasmo states.

Can you imagine charge fall even more?

it is likely that the RBA’s track record minimal money fee is not quite at very low, in accordance with Mickenbecker.

“Rates may go reduce, there’s no doubt,” he states. “This is a good rates ambiance getting solving, furnished you already know it may head on down additionally, and you’re definitely not someone who gets interest jealousy.”

If homeowners opt to restore and deal with modifying circumstances, the potential for additional fee reduces could produce risk, based on Johnston.

“If the financial state doesn’t recuperate and actually gets far worse, and then we need to go further into quantitative reducing and negative charge, if you wish to start selling or refinance, there’s escape expense,” he says.

Finance companies borrow cash for fixed price personal loans from financial opportunities and in case a debtor repays a hard and fast financing very early, the lender’s earliest debt words continues to be the same. Banking institutions will as a result recharge what’s called a pause costs or monetary prices to individuals just who pay a mortgage earlier, no matter if promoting.

“The financial expenses essentially compensates the lender for the inability to placed another loan aside,” Mickenbecker states.

If funding prices trip via repaired words, split fees tends to be significant. The larger interest rates trip, better split costs is.

Nevertheless for fixers, charge aren’t expected to decrease alot more. “ the possibility is definitely no place close as high today like it is if you were fixing at an increased rate,” Mickenbecker claims.

Usually are not shouldn’t end up being solving? “Anyone who’s for reasons uknown uncertain, whether it’s is likely to work or yours sector or your partner’s work or field, or if perhaps you will find any prospective health conditions within your personal,” Mardiasmo states.

“any time you’re dealing with a product that try set you need to make sure that your needs is as fixed possible.”
